Segway Ninebot MAX Electric Scooter (G2/G3)
The Segway Ninebot MAX G2/G3 redefines what older teens expect from electric mobility. You’ll cruise up to 22 MPH with a 1000W motor and travel 43 miles on one charge. The scooter handles 265 lbs comfortably, making it ideal for growing riders.
You’ll appreciate the advanced dual suspension and 10-inch self-healing tires that smooth out rough terrain. The TCS traction control keeps you steady on wet surfaces, while front drum and rear electronic brakes stop you safely. Integrated turn signals and LED lighting boost visibility. With Apple Find My compatibility, you won’t lose track of your ride. The 3-step folding design simplifies storage and transport.

Segway Ninebot E2 Plus Electric KickScooter (300W 15.5 MPH)
Segway’s E2 Plus hits a sweet spot for families seeking one reliable ride that grows with multiple kids. Its 300W motor delivers 15.5 MPH speeds and matching range—perfect for school commutes and weekend adventures alike. You’ll appreciate the 7.5-hour charge time that fits overnight routines.
The 198.4-pound capacity accommodates siblings sharing the scooter across ages, while the adjustable handlebar adapts as they grow. At 31.7 pounds, it’s manageable for kids to carry, and the foldable design simplifies storage in crowded homes.
Safety features matter: ANSI/CAN/UL-2272 certification, electronic drum brakes, and 256 RGB lights that sync with speed keep riders visible. The 8.1-inch shock-absorbing tires smooth out bumpy sidewalks, and cruise control lets young riders relax on longer trips.

Segway Ninebot E2 Plus II/E2 Pro/E3 Pro Electric Scooter
Built for teens ready to outgrow basic models, this Segway lineup delivers a versatile upgrade that bridges kid-friendly safety with grown-up performance. You’ll hit 15.5–20 MPH with a 350W motor that peaks at 750W, conquering 18% inclines without breaking a sweat. The dual braking system—front drum, rear electric—keeps stops sharp and controlled, while UL-2272 certification meets strict safety standards.
Your 2.8-inch dashboard tracks everything, and Apple FindMy integration adds peace of mind if the scooter wanders off. At 18.8 kg with a 265-pound capacity, it’s sturdy yet foldable for easy transport. The E3 Pro even packs dual elastomer suspension for smoother rides. Five-and-a-half hours of charging releases 25 miles of range in Eco mode—perfect for growing independence.

Segway Ninebot F3 Electric Scooter (44-Mile Range)
Designed for older kids and teens who crave adventure, this electric scooter transforms daily commutes into exciting journeys. You’ll hit 20 MPH and travel up to 44 miles on a single charge, or extend that to 81 miles with an optional battery. The magnesium alloy frame supports riders up to 265 pounds while keeping weight manageable at 42 pounds.
You’ll appreciate the 10-inch self-sealing tires and dual suspension system smoothing out rough terrain. Safety features include UL-certified electronics, front disc brakes, rear electronic brakes, and IPX6 water resistance. Apple Find My integration helps you track your ride. The smart TFT display and Segway app keep you connected and in control throughout every journey.

Battery Life Span
Because you’ll want your investment to last, you should know that the Segway Ninebot C2 Pro’s lithium-ion battery typically runs 1 to 3 years—though how you treat it makes all the difference. You’ll maximize its lifespan by avoiding overcharging and keeping it away from extreme temperatures. Check connections regularly and keep the battery clean; this simple maintenance prevents performance issues.
The C2 Pro’s watt-hour capacity determines how far your kid rides before recharging. Higher Wh means longer adventures without interruption. If you neglect proper care, you’ll notice the battery struggles to hold charge, cutting rides short and frustrating young riders. Teach your child good charging habits early. With attention to these details, you’ll extend battery life considerably and protect your purchase.
